Tucked away in a local Charleston neighborhood, Chubby Fish serves some of the freshest, most sustainable seafood in town. At 5:00 p.m. sharp, the blue velour curtains are pulled back to reveal a cozy jewel-box of a restaurant, decked out in blues, whites, and natural woods. The laidback vibe belies the serious culinary prowess of Chef James London, whose focus on local, sustainable seafood makes Chubby Fish a seafood lover’s paradise.

What’s the Crowd Like?

"Packed" is an understatement. The nightly line starts forming long before the doors open at 5:00 p.m., and on weekends, people will start queuing as early as 2:00 p.m. If you show up right at opening, you’re rolling the dice on whether you’ll snag a table before the restaurant closes. The crowd is full of seafood enthusiasts, both locals and in-the-know visitors, ready to dive into unique and inventive dishes that go way beyond the standard fried seafood fare.

What Should We Be Drinking?

The wine list is designed to highlight the seafood and is your best bet. There’s also a well-curated selection of beers and low-key cocktails, but the wine pairings are the true standout here.

Main Event: The Food

James London’s menu is a constantly evolving masterpiece, dictated by what local purveyors bring in each day. The dishes fuse flavors and techniques from across the culinary spectrum into something distinctly Charlestonian. Here’s a taste of what you might encounter:

  • Steamboat Oyster: A smoky, savory sauce replaces the traditional mignonette, elevating the briny oyster in unexpected ways.

  • Caviar Sandwich: Buttery, salty, and slightly creamy with a hint of lemon. The soft, fluffy roll provides the perfect balance to the crunch and salt of the caviar.

  • Bigeye Tuna Belly Toast: Crisp toast topped with nutty seeds and fresh veggies for crunch. A drizzle of oil was perhaps unnecessary, but the flavor overall was phenomenal.

  • Wagyu Tartare: Tender beef, sharp mustard, salty roe, and crispy nori served over rice. A creative twist on a classic tartare.

  • Grilled Oysters: Enhanced with cilantro, curry, crab fat, and a satisfying crunch of cashews and puffed rice. A rich, buttery dish with layers of flavor.

  • Celery Salad: A mix of crunch, acidity, and creaminess, balanced with potato chips, purple potatoes for starch, and a lingering background heat. While delicious, it’s a bit tricky to eat.

  • Snapper Tempura: Perfectly crispy on the outside, tender on the inside, with a soy beurre blanc and a splash of lemon to brighten the flavors.

  • Blue Crab Tagliatelle: A delicate yet decadent dish with tender noodles, bright lemon, and a satisfying crunch of panko. The fresh crab truly shines.

  • Chili Garlic Shrimp: A standout dish. The shrimp are sweet, perfectly cooked, and paired with a garlicky, citrusy, spicy sauce that lingers beautifully on the palate.

  • Bone Marrow with Tempura Shrimp: A rich, indulgent dish with jalapeño, cilantro, and soft-yet-crispy bread that perfectly balances the fatty richness with acidity.

And the Service?

The staff here runs a tight ship. Courses are perfectly timed, and servers are gracious, knowledgeable, and genuinely enthusiastic about the food. Even with the sheer volume of people passing through, service feels polished and professional.

What’s the Real-Real on Why We’re Coming Here?

Chubby Fish is a temple to seafood, where you can expand your palate with expertly crafted dishes like grilled oysters and blue crab tagliatelle. If you’re the type to nerd out over tilefish or appreciate the subtleties of seafood done right, this is your spot. It’s not just a meal—it’s an experience.

Pro Tip: If you’re determined to dine here, plan ahead and come early. If you can go on a weekday - do it. The line will be a bit shorter, with people arriving around 4PM - rather than the 3PM you'll see on a Friday and 2PM on a Saturday. Even in Charleston’s rare snow or freezing temps, people will wait hours to eat here— so don't be surprised when you see a line flowing out the door, no matter the hour or weather.
